Hi all, I have been away for awhile but I have an app cycle coming up in Jan, so I am trying to get my credit report in shape. It looks like I will have overall util of 3-4% on my credit report at time of apps (not carrying balanaces but just what is due after statement cut). Initially I was going to app for the amex everyday preferred, citi hilton, chase hyatt and barclays arrival plus. I am thinking about going with only the first three at this point. I will be cancelling the Amex PRG to avoid AF, downgrading my CSP to CS (I have ink bold) and downgrading the BCP (I won't be using this card after getting amex everyday preferred) to avoid AF as well in Jan. Also, I will cancel my citi exec card by March, hence another reason I want a hilton citi card in order to keep that relationship open with citi as well as the hotel benefits for an upcoming trip. I have not been following card news and I am wondering if there are better cards I should be going for? Focus is on travel (in addition to the above cards I have cap 1 venture, amex spg, chase freedom).

Hey dude, even though you want to maintain a relationship with Citi, I think the non-AF Hilton HHonors from Amex is much better than the Citi one if you genuinely want a good Hilton card. The sign-up bonus is easier to achieve, you get more points for Hilton-affiliated purchases, and you get more points for everyday purchases. For the AF Hilton HHonors cards, Citi is marginally better, especially when combined with the non-AF Amex since the categories don't overlap. Just my two cents in regards to Hilton HHonors cards.

I have multiple amex cards already and I don't like having all my eggs in one basket (plus the citi card will have wider acceptance). In addition, I'd rather have two weekend nights then points (since the points arent worth all that much). Also, the citi version has no FTF unlike the amex, for a hotel card it would be asburd for me to get one with a FTF since it will be for international travel. This is not a card I intend to put heavy spend on, so the value of points back on spend is not as much of a consideration as getting the two free nights. Maybe I will try to make the 10k spend to get the free annual night, which only applies to the citi card (although I am not necessarily committed to this yet). If I had frequent stays at hilton coming up my analysis may be different. After the first year I would reassess and maybe downgrade the citi card depending on if I will meet the spend bonus.
